The pillow on the road of bones and the moment of the immortal's social death

"Run! Follow Xuanjia!" Jiang Xuelan shouted, rushing into the secret passage covered in cobwebs and emitting a stale, musty smell. Wrapped in a tattered black robe, every step tugged at his skin, burned by the lava, causing a fiery sting, yet he didn't even frown.

Behind him, Man Gu carried the unconscious Li Jiuyou on his back. His massive frame seemed particularly clumsy in the narrow passage, and he took every step carefully, fearing that the jolt would knock his seriously injured master off his back. Li Jiuyou's unconscious head moved inchingly as Man Gu ran, his pale face rubbing against Man Gu's rough leather armor, leaving several comical red marks.

"Wang... please bear with it a little longer! I, Old Ox, will definitely carry you to the Tomb of Ten Thousand Demons!" While running, Man Gu took out his small notebook and quickly recorded: "Wang's face is rubbed red, suspected to be allergic to leather armor? Suggestion: Give Wang a piece of silk pad next time? But there is no silk at the moment... Use the Immortal Lord's tattered robe? The feasibility needs to be evaluated." He glanced at the tattered corner of Jiang Xuelan's clothes.

Ah Che held the half broom handle tightly in his hand. He was so nervous that his hands and feet were shaking. His eyes were as big as copper bells. He scanned every corner of the dark passage vigilantly, muttering to himself: "Demons and ghosts, please leave... With the broom in my hand, the world is mine..." He always felt that something terrible would jump out of the darkness at any time.

Xuanjia led the way, its shell emitting a faint, earthy-yellow glow in the gloom, barely illuminating the few feet ahead. "Hurry up! Are you dawdling around waiting to be skewered like candied haws? That Scarlet Flame Demonic Flood Dragon loves grilled beef skewers!" It turned back to urge, its green eyes gleaming in the darkness.

The passage wasn't long, and soon a faint light appeared ahead. Rushing out of the passage, a chilling wind carrying a strong stench of decay and sulfur blew in his face, choking Ah Che and causing him to cough.

The scene before them made everyone gasp.

A "road," paved with countless massive, pale animal bones, twisted and turned into the distance, a gray, deadly fog. The bones varied in shape, some as thick as giant trees, others as sharp as spears. They were densely packed and crisscrossed, making a teeth-grinding crunching sound when stepped on. On either side of the road lay a bottomless abyss of darkness, illuminated only by the occasional, phosphorescent breeze that drifted up from below, emitting the wailing sound of ghosts. The sky was leaden gray, oppressive and suffocating.

This is the forbidden area of ​​the demon realm - the entrance to the Tomb of Ten Thousand Demons, the Road of Dry Bones.

"Wow, this welcome ceremony is quite unique." Xuanjia smacked his lips and took the lead on the path of bones. His claws made a soft "crunch" sound as they stepped on the bones. "Hold on tight, everyone. If you fall, you will really become one of them in the tomb. I won't be able to rescue you."

"This... Can I walk like this?" A Che looked at the empty eye sockets and sharp bone spurs under his feet. His calves trembled and he gripped the broom handle in his hand tighter, as if it was his last straw.

"What are you afraid of? It's just bones!" Man Gu bravely stepped onto the Bone Road, carrying Li Jiuyou on his back. The bones under his feet were indeed unstable, and his huge body swayed. Frightened, he quickly steadied himself, "Immortal Lord, you...you go ahead?"

Jiang Xuelan said nothing, taking the lead as he stepped onto the path of bones. His steps were steady, but each step strained the burns on his body, and his face paled slightly. He vigilantly surveyed his surroundings. The silence was eerie, the only sound being the wind and the crunch of bones beneath their feet, which only added to the eerie feeling. He could clearly sense that the restlessness of the demon core within the unconscious Li Jiuyou behind him seemed to have subsided somewhat, but it still beat faintly like a restless heart.

The team trudged forward in the dead silence. The Bone Road twisted and turned, seemingly endless. The chill of death permeated every corner. Che's teeth chattered with cold, and Man Gu could sense that the King on his back had a frighteningly low body temperature.

"Senior Xuan...Xuanjia, how far is it?" Ache's voice was filled with tears. He always felt that those bones were staring at him.

"What's the rush? Is the Ten Thousand Demons Tomb so easy to enter? We've only just begun!" Xuan Jia was calm and composed. "Save your energy, there's more fun to come."

At that moment, Li Jiuyou, sprawled on Man Gu's back, unconsciously let out a faint groan, seemingly due to the extreme cold and turbulence. The temporarily dormant demon core within him, sensing the dense deathly aura and yin energy outside, instinctively felt a repulsion and stirred slightly. This faint agitation, like a fine needle, penetrated the connection of the Heart-Slaying Contract and gently pricked Jiang Xuelan.

"Hiss..." Jiang Xuelan paused, frowning. That damn connection feeling again! He subconsciously glanced back at Li Jiuyou.

At this glance, he happened to see Li Jiuyou on Mangu's back. Because of the bumps and discomfort, his head unconsciously and accurately rubbed the collar of Mangu's leather armor, and then... ** His entire pale handsome face was buried in Mangu's sweaty chest covered with thick chest hair! **

The picture is very impactful!

Man Gu was unaware of anything and was still trying to maintain his balance.

The unconscious Li Jiuyou seemed to find the touch of this "furry pillow" quite pleasant. His brows relaxed a little, and he even rubbed it unconsciously, finding a more comfortable position, burying the tip of his nose in the thick hair...

Jiang Xuelan: "..."

An indescribable feeling of disgust and absurdity instantly washed over him! He turned his head sharply, his stomach churning! **Stupid monster! Where's your taste?!**

"Huh? Your Majesty seems to be feeling better?" Man Gu felt Li Jiuyou stop moving and grinned innocently. Looking down at Li Jiuyou's face buried in his chest hair, he was so moved that tears welled up in his eyes. "Your Majesty! You really still find me, Old Niu, the most reliable and warmest!" He pulled out his little notebook and excitedly wrote down: "Major discovery! Your Majesty's hidden preference: thick chest hair! Feeling: Warm and reliable! Suggestion: Consider adding blankets to the bedding in the future? Or perhaps recruit guards with lush chest hair?"

"Poof!" Ache accidentally saw it and almost laughed out loud. He quickly covered his mouth and his shoulders shook.

Xuanjia rolled his eyes and said, "Stupid cow, that's cold! Hurry up and leave! If you dawdle any longer, the pursuers will catch up!"

Jiang Xuelan forced himself to ignore the eye-catching scene behind him and quickened his pace. He had to concentrate! The dangers of the Ten Thousand Demon Tomb were far more than just the path beneath his feet!

Sure enough, not long after they'd walked, the fog ahead suddenly thickened, bringing a bone-chilling chill. At the end of the Bone Road, a massive archway, constructed from countless enormous skeletons, loomed. Beyond the archway, the fog swirled, obscuring the view within. It exuded a terrifying pressure.

"We're here! The entrance to the Tomb of Ten Thousand Demons, the White Bone Gate!" Xuanjia stopped and glanced around the archway vigilantly with his green eyes.

In front of the archway, on either side of the Bone Road, two rows of eerie guards, composed of grayish-white, withered bones, silently emerged from the abyss. They wielded rusty bone knives and spears, their hollow eye sockets pulsing with faint blue soul fire. They gazed in unison at the uninvited guests, a chilling, murderous aura permeating the air.
